Well, losing the Great Wall was unfortunate, it was due in two turns with the chop, but we can still recover. We have a big pile of gold right now and we have a high GNP.

My idea right now is this: tech writing and build a library in GAO! for a GS to make an academy in the capital. Writing is needed for mathematics, calendar and so forth, so it's a good tech anyway.

I want to settle a city in the gold/corn site to the east. It's very far, but it's by far the best place we can settle in the short term. City 3 is purely a support city for the capital, since we couldn't afford to settle the eastern site (it'll grow cottages + the cow and most likely work the gold when the capital is growing). You can see that we have two axes patrolling that area right now, fogbusting the barbs. The settler will be made with a chop + whip in the capital, when it grows back to size 6.

Meanwhile, we need to tech IW and Calendar, since I agree with DaveV that that's our only source of decent food around. We will need mathematics, sailing and archery is not a bad idea too.
